Binary tree representation in python

WebSep 23, 2016 · you can test the code to see how it traverses the tree recursively: bst = BST () bst.insert (12) bst.insert (14) bst.insert (8) bst.insert (11) bst.insert (7) bst.inOrder () For the visualization, I have used ete library. In ete3 library if you use the code below: from ete3 import Tree # Loads a tree.

Ядро планеты Python. Интерактивный учебник / Хабр

Web2 days ago · Python - k-ary tree list-representation pre- and postorder traversal. 1 Print contents of tree in level-order, using the eval function to read the input tree in python. 4 Binary Tree Level Order Traversal in Python. 0 Why do I need to push the right node before the left node during iterative solution to pre-order traversal when it's supposed to ... WebJul 3, 2024 · Incase of a binary tree, you'll have to perform a level order traversal. And as you keep traversing, you'll have to store the values in the array in the order they appear … trw machinery https://jeffcoteelectricien.com

Types of Binary Trees: In-order, Pre-order, and Post-order ...

WebWe provided a Tree Visualizer tool to help you visualize the binary tree while you are solving problems. By opening the console panel, you should see a Tree Visualizer toggle switch under the TestCase tab. Click on it and it will show the test case's binary tree representation. WebPython Program To Implement Binary Search Tree Program 1 Amulya's Academy 183K subscribers 45K views 1 year ago Data Structures Python In this Python Programming video tutorial you will... WebAug 27, 2024 · Binary Tree Representation in Data Structures Data Structure Algorithms Analysis of Algorithms Algorithms Here we will see how to represent a binary tree in computers memory. There are two different methods for representing. These are using array and using linked list. Suppose we have one tree like this − trw marion

Preorder Tree Traversal Algorithm in Python

Category:Construct Complete Binary Tree from its Linked List Representation

Tags:Binary tree representation in python

Binary tree representation in python

Working with Binary Data in Python - GeeksforGeeks

Web2 days ago · Бинарное дерево (binary tree) Иерархическая структура данных, в которой каждый узел имеет не более двух потомков. Встроенной реализации не имеет, нужно писать свою. WebJun 16, 2024 · Here is a simple implementation of binary search tree. In addition I recommend you to don't use == operator with None, instead of that use is, here why should I avoid == None

Binary tree representation in python

Did you know?

WebMar 5, 2024 · What is a binary tree in python? A binary tree is a data structure in which elements have at most two children is called a binary tree. Each element in a binary … WebDec 1, 2024 · Binary trees are very useful in representing hierarchical data. In this article, we will discuss how to print all the elements in a binary tree in python. For this, we will use the preorder tree traversal algorithm. We will also implement the preorder tree traversal in python. What is the Preorder tree traversal ?

WebFeb 13, 2024 · Given Linked List Representation of Complete Binary Tree, construct the Binary tree. A complete binary tree can be represented in an array in the following … WebSequential Representation of Binary Tree. Link Representation of Binary Tree. 1) Linked Representation of Binary Tree. Consider a Binary Tree T. T will be maintained in …

WebFig 2: Tree representation using the nodes that point to all of its children While this representation is easy to implement and easy to understand, it is only useful for representing a tree that has a small degree e.g. binary tree where a maximum degree is 2. You can see in Figure 2 that most of the reference fields are empty. WebThe next important type under the binary tree is called a complete binary tree. (Also Read: Python Tutorial on Partition and QuickSort Algorithm) Complete Binary Tree . Complete binary tree as the name suggests is the most complete form of a binary tree, in this type, there must be either 0 or 2 child nodes and except for the last level, all the levels must be …

WebPython - Binary Tree. Tree represents the nodes connected by edges. It is a non-linear data structure. It has the following properties −. One node is marked as Root node. …

WebNote that this implementation has a time complexity of O(n), where n is the number of nodes in the tree, since we visit each node exactly once. Here is an example of how to use the function to update a binary tree with the elements 0 and 1 stored as leaves: # create the binary tree. tree = Node(left=Node(val=0), right=Node(val=1)) # update the tree philips promix hand blender whiteWebFeb 4, 2024 · In Python, we can directly create a BST object using binarytree module. bst () generates a random binary search tree and return its root node. Syntax: binarytree.bst … philips prong light bulbWebFeb 10, 2024 · Basic Terminologies in Binary Trees. Now we will take an example of a binary tree and look at the terminologies related to it. Suppose we have been given the … philips promix hand blender 700wWebPerfect Binary Tree (Recursive Representation) Python, Java and C/C++ Examples. ... # Checking if a binary tree is a perfect binary tree in Python class newNode: def __init__(self, k): self.key = k self.right = self.left = … philipspromoWeb2 days ago · python binary tree implementation. GitHub Gist: instantly share code, notes, and snippets. python binary tree implementation. GitHub Gist: instantly share code, … philips promix hand blender white - hr2543/00WebNov 4, 2024 · We will also look into an example of a binary tree using Python code. Binary Tree in Python. Python’s binary trees are one of the most efficient data structures … philips prontoproWebMay 30, 2011 · 4. It is possible to represent a binary tree using a flat list, as described here. How wasteful this method is would depend on the shape of your tree. I am curious … philips promix titanium 800w